Year on year Dilip Buildcon Ltd grew revenues 12.86% from 106.44bn to 120.12bn. In addition the company has reduced the cost of goods sold as a percent of sales, selling, general and administrative expenses as a percent of sales and interest paid as a percent of sales. These improvements contributed to 20,652.40% net income growth from 9.35m to 1.94bn.

In 2024, Dilip Buildcon Ltd increased its cash reserves by 136.51%, or 2.70bn. The company earned 8.02bn from its operations for a Cash Flow Margin of 6.68%. In addition the company used 1.01bn on investing activities and also paid 4.31bn in financing cash flows.

Year on year, both dividends per share and earnings per share excluding extraordinary items growth increased 900.00% and 20,058.39%, respectively. The positive trend in dividend payments is noteworthy since very few companies in the Construction Services industry pay a dividend. Additionally when measured on a five year annualized basis, dividend per share growth is in-line with the industry average relative to its peers, while earnings per share growth is below the industry average.
